‘Dhurandhar’ is a high-octane espionage thriller by Aditya Dhar inspired by historic terror attacks. Ranveer Singh excels as Hamza, supported by a strong cast. The film blends political intrigue, action, archival footage, and world-building, setting up Part Two for Eid 2026.

‘Dhurandhar’ hits the audience like a cyclone – untamed, persistent, and spectacularly dhamakedaar. Aditya Dhar’s latest triumph is far from just a movie; it is a cinematic event of the year that completely breaks the clutter of Indian espionage thrillers.
